Output 73508e86d8005c619b26e43ffdac1b5faa54652d73d607ac3ac58a69060f5891:0

value
132068
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4797ba7e5ac4532e7306504bdd7295be6aba34ea OP_EQUALVERIFY OP_CHECKSIG
address
17XYjuDcFBBtnF6B6rGYcDtWAxRZq3ngyZ
transaction
73508e86d8005c619b26e43ffdac1b5faa54652d73d607ac3ac58a69060f5891
spent
true